Joshua Macy is an accomplished rugby professional currently serving as the Director of Rugby and Head Men's Rugby Coach at Lindenwood University since September 2016. Macy is also a Collegiate All-American Scout and Assistant Coach for Men's Collegiate All-American Sevens with USA Rugby, contributing to the development of top collegiate sevens players. Experience includes coaching at US Collegiate Development Camps and serving as a founding member and first captain of the Asociación Guatemalteca de Rugby. Previous roles include Head Men's Rugby Coach at American International College, where Macy established both men's and women's rugby programs, and Assistant Director at Inter-American School of Quetzaltenango. Academically, Macy holds a Master's Degree in Public Administration from American International College and a Bachelor's Degree in Recreation Studies from James Madison University.

Established in 1975, USA Rugby is the governing body for the sport of rugby in the United States and a Full Sport Member of the United States Olympic Committee. Currently headquartered in Glendale, Colorado, USA Rugby is charged with developing the game on all levels and has more than 100,000 active members across the Youth, High School, College and Senior Club level. USA Rugby oversees four senior national teams, multiple junior national development programs and an emerging Olympic development pathway for elite athletes.
